In the role of International Tax Manager, you will be responsible for supporting the Group Deputy Head of Tax on the international tax aspects of acquisition integrations and restructurings, implementing tax efficient initiatives from reported compliance data and supporting business initiatives, managing non-UK tax audits, and responsibility for group transfer pricing requirements – across more than 40 countries in Europe, Americas, Southeast Asia, Middle East, India, China and Hong Kong.
The role:
As International Tax Manager your focus will be:
- Provide expert guidance to global regions on international tax and transfer pricing matters.
- Partner with external tax advisors worldwide to deliver effective, commercially aligned tax solutions.
- Lead and support non‑UK tax audits, ruling negotiations and transfer pricing audit defence.
- Manage and enhance Group transfer pricing documentation, including Master File and Local Files.
- Support global tax planning, cash repatriation strategies, funding structures and acquisition integrations.
- Monitor international tax legislation, assess business impact and drive timely implementation of required actions.
- Contribute to global legal entity simplification and wider group restructuring initiatives.
- Document and communicate tax implications of transactions for reporting and compliance.
- Act as a trusted advisor to regional finance teams and central functions, providing clear, pragmatic guidance.
- Share ownership of Pillar 2 technical positions and review material treasury transactions for control purposes.
- Educate the wider organisation on international tax and transfer pricing developments.
